In the field of chemical differentiation between ammonium formate and ammonium acetate, Ammonium formate (Ammonium Formate) and Ammonium acetate (Ammonium Acetate) are often concerned by researchers, and their uses are suitable for each.
Ammonium formate has unique properties. It is often a key agent in specific chemical reactions. In the process of organic synthesis, it can help many reactions proceed smoothly. Its ionic structure gives it good solubility in some solvents, which can provide a suitable environment for the reaction. And the reactions it participates in often show different selectivity, which can make the products tend to a specific configuration, which is very helpful in the field of fine chemistry.
As for ammonium acetate, it also has its own unique features. It often plays an important role in many biochemical experiments and analysis processes. Due to its relatively mild chemical properties, it is effective in maintaining the acid-base balance of the system. In the study of biological macromolecules such as proteins and nucleic acids, it can create a stable environment and ensure the accuracy of experimental results. And in some catalytic reactions, it can be used as an auxiliary agent to cooperate with the main catalyst to improve the efficiency and yield of the reaction.
Compared with the two, ammonium formate is slightly more active and can better demonstrate its performance in reactions that require higher reagents; while the mild properties of ammonium acetate make it popular in systems that require strict environmental requirements and need to maintain stability.
